SPR Robust TM
3600 bps vocoder is based on Sinusoidal Pulsed Representation (SPR)
model,
providing high quality and other superior characteristics inherent to
this model.
Moreover, the vocoder contains Forward Error Correction
(FEC) scheme, which is integrated into vocoder on base of
"source-channel coding" approach and provides high robustness
of the vocoder to channel errors.
SPR Robust TM
3600 bps vocoder is suitable very well for digital Private Mobile Radio (dPMR)
European standard ETSI TS 102 490.

We used ITU-T P.50 multilanguage speech base and ITU-T P.862
utility to estimate speech quality.
In clear channel SPR Robust 3600 bps vocoder provides speech
quality near to SPR Classic 2400 bps vocoder.
However, the vocoder keeps the speech quality in noisy channel,
providing high robustness to errors at high BER.

We passed encoded bit streams through AWGN channel simulator
with various SNR and estimated quality of decoded speech.
SPR Robust 3600 bps vocoder shows high robustness to errors,
keeping high speech quality in noisy channel with BER up to 5%.

Time delay is very important characteristic of communication
system. Algorithmic delay of vocoder does play determinative role
in total delay. Well known, the delay more than 100 ms is not
acceptable for normal conversation.
SPR Robust 3600 bps vocoder provides 40 ms delay.
Frame size is 20 ms (160 speech samples).

SPR Robust 3600 bps is very effective vocoder and requires very
little of the computing resources.
Less than 29 MIPS for TI's C55xx.
